  A fenki runs down the road from the gates in East Hydlaa, carrying an old leather book in her arms. She glances quickly up at the sky, then flattens her ears against her head as a drop of rain lands on her.

  Somewhere near Jayose's library a gust of wind tears a page loose, blowing it away. The fenki doesn't notice, keeping on running down the road, around the bends, out onto the plaza and past the fountain. She runs up the ramp leading on Octarch's Way, tripping on a jutting stone and twisting her ankle painfully. She cries out as she notices a breeze carry off another piece of paper, blowing away. She feebly attempts to grab it, but it is out of her reach. She hisses as the rain starts to pick up, putting the book in a pouch. She struggles to stand, but winces as she puts her weight on her right foot. She begins to crawl on all fours, heading to Highwatch.

  She inches her way up the steep stairs, which to her must seem a never ending cliff. When she finally reaches the tavern, the rain is coming down quite heavily. She crawls to the fire, wrapping herself in a blanket, and pulls out a letter to read, which has obviously been read many times before.

An Unexpected Party, and so it Begins

Excerpt form the Diary of Demagul Riwe, Unodin 29th

   The past few days, perhaps even months, have been overwhelming. With the development of the therapy and the growing business I get from it, I have been quite preoccupied. Even so, my mind has been elsewhere. This mysterious amulet of Meavay’s, from when we met on the tavern roof, has somehow pulled me into its story before I could do anything about it. Now I am locked into it, and I know quite well that I wouldn’t leave, even if I could.
   My part in this began a few days after my first encounter with the Fenki. I was giving Evirea a tour of my guild’s Ojaveda Campus, hoping that she would consider my guild as her own in the future. My Lemur friend was there as well, but before long he retreated to the dorm rooms to sleep. With his shadowy aura out of the room, surprisingly, the day only darkened.
   Evirea and I were in the guild’s library when the Klyros turned to me and asked if she could invite Roled over to study the amulet. This was the first time I’d heard from her about the amulet since that night on the tavern roof. Naturally, I was quite curious, and ready to help in any way I could. Also, Roled was a former professor in the Knowledge Seekers and I was honored to welcome him into his former home.
   Soon enough, I was unlocking the door for him to enter. Friendly words were exchanged between the three of us before we went to the common room to get to work. By the time I sat down, there was another knock at the door. I opened it to find Meavay, the Fenki from before, waiting outside. Of course, I let her in, but I couldn’t help but notice the mess that the campus was at the time. Had I known I’d be having guests, I would have at least made the common room more hospitable.
   To my guild’s embarrassment, we soon had yet another guest: a Stonehammer by the name Of Rebenay, also there for the business of the amulet. He was the last one for time being, so I finally took a seat after escorting him to the common room. Then, Evirea got out a small cloth-wrapped item, and unwrapped it to reveal the amulet.
   Naturally, Meavay was extremely uncomfortable in its presence, but Evirea and Roled left little time for us to gawk at the power we knew was within. It didn’t take me long to realize that she had somehow lost all of her memories relating to the amulet. To me, she seemed like a different person. Soon enough, the Demorian and I were side by side analyzing the amulet with blue way magic. There was little we could see from the spell for some reason, and we only learned two things: The amulet had two Azure Way enchantments on it, and the first one’s purpose was to hide the properties of the second.
   Soon afterwards, Evirea sent a groffel to the Azure Way mage Prreta, inviting her to the campus to attempt to uncover Meavay’s lost memories. To the outsiders this process only looked like two Fenki meditating side by side, but we all knew quite well that they were quite active in Meavay’s mental realm.
   Meanwhile in the physical realm, our meeting soon fell apart. Roled left in a hurry, with something troubling him and Evirea was quick to follow. The Stonehammer had long left by then, so after a quick glance at Prreta and Meavay, I left as well.
   I soon found myself on a walk with Evirea. It was certainly strange talking to the Klyra as a friend rather than a respected healer. When we returned Prreta met us at the door. She explained that she made little progress in unveiling the lost memories and that Meavay was fast asleep in the campus dormitories. I escorted Evirea inside so that she could take the amulet back to lock it up in Cheshire Hall once more. And so ended my second encounter with the amulet.
   What this mysterious second enchantment is, I can only wonder and theorize. All that I truly know is that was connected to Meavay’s fit on the tavern roof, whether directly or not. As I left the Ojaveda Campus once more though, I couldn’t help but smile with satisfaction that I had been chosen once more to help with the dome’s more secretive matters. With the Fenki asleep in the guildhall and the amulet safe in Cheshire Hall, I set about making a cup of Devil’s Claw tea. Somehow, I knew I would need it.

Page from Evirea Pomolle's journal:

Meavay is a puzzle. She has been for many long months; one that I can’t seem to wave my hands and magically solve. It seems that every step forward we take there are two steps back, and getting hints as to what might be wrong is a series of guessing games. It’s all about trying to interpret metaphors.

I watched the liquid move through my glass, boiled to bubbling and then sent purified to the other side. Problems just kept coming, big ones, small ones. Hydlaa goes through its highs and lows, its manic and depressed phases. Sometimes nothing happens for a while and everyone starts pulling their hair out. Other times things never stop happening and something else pulls everyone’s hair out.

I’m glad I don’t have hair.

I tested my sample and cast it aside for later. Some kid drank from a barrel in an alley and almost wound up dead from the toxin in it. It was curable, with Gova’s assistance, but still a bugger of a thing. Best have the barrel destroyed before some other ignorant person decides to make a final toast with the stuff.

Gova. I needed him well again. I was learning more and more that he was the sort of brain and brawn combination that made him invaluable. Obviously there’s the fact that he’s my friend as well, but I’m not sure how much further I can get helping Meavay without him. It was his experiment that helped us deduce what the amulet was even for, at least officially. If he wasn’t feeling like something a groffel dragged in, I’m sure he would have already deduced more.

I sighed, cleaning out my alchemical equipment, tucking it away. Missing memories were always perplexing. There was the chance they were just too traumatic and they were naturally filed away, or the chance that some mage decided it best the person forget a few choice details. On occasion, it’s both. Nevertheless, no matter the reason, it always seems to cause devastating consequences to a mind. Almost like it starts tearing itself apart just to find that one thing lingering on the edges of thought.

What’s worse, Lialym and Demagul are also missing memories. Both are suffering from it. Both are in pain. They want to help Meavay as well, but they’re afflicted with same condition. Well, from similar symptoms. I’ve no doubt the conditions vary tremendously, which makes it all the more difficult to find an effective treatment for each.

Clicking the clasps of my travelsack into place, I stood. I didn’t really have time to loiter around mulling things over, even if it was fruitful mulling. There was work to be done, and more work on top of that. Sleep is for the weak.

Or maybe in the Dome it’s for the dead.

  The fenki pulled out her key as she approached the guild-house, opening it slowly. The creaking of the hinges showed that it had been a while since anyone had entered, and inside it was dark. She herself had almost forgotten about the place, though she had called it home for a while. She lit a candle and looked about the house, smiling slightly as she did so. After a few moments of lingering in the entryway she turned to her left and climbed the stairs leading to her old bed. With a contented sigh she set the candle down beside it and threw herself onto her bed. She lay there for a while before sitting up and pulling out her journal, a bottle of ink, and her kikiri quill pen. Opening her journal she flipped through the pages before coming to a blank one. Dipping her pen into the ink she paused, ears twitching slightly in thought, as she began forming the sentences in her head. Finally, she began.

Novari 11th

  It is only in the light of recent events that I have come to be more lost and confused than I have ever been before. I feel as if I should recount what has been happening to me, but I don’t know where to begin. Though, I suppose, even a bad start is better than none. At least you get started then.

  It was a few months back, I think, that I vanished from Hydlaa. I say vanished, because that is what everyone else probably thought. One day I was there, the next: gone. My memories are rather blurred about that time. I believe that I wandered out of Hydlaa, searching for something, and got lost in the wilds. It wasn’t uncommon that days would go by where I wouldn’t find anything to eat, or sometimes even drink, and there were many long, sleepless nights spent up in trees or in the shelter of a rock. Many times I got lost within my own head, lost in the pain as it tried pulling itself apart so it could find the memories that were missing. Lost in the helplessness, the terror that it found. But still I couldn’t remember. Still there were gaps and pitfalls throughout, always when I tried to put the puzzle together I found that there were pieces missing. One can’t build a puzzle without all the pieces.
  I feel as if something happened out there. Something I should remember. But I don’t. I can’t. All I remember is that I came back from it in a daze, and that’s when Evirea found me. I had come in through the north gate, and was standing perfectly still in the middle of the road. To my right were the steps up to Highwatch, and I was facing the plaza. That’s where Evirea came from. She’d been running, and seemed quite happy to see me. It turned out that she’d been looking for me. Seemed someone wanted to talk to me. Someone who claimed to be my mother. Naturally, I was curious. And so I followed.

  Evirea led me to Amdeneir, to the hospital. Inside was a Kore fenki, looking much like me, in the last few cycles of her life. She was dressed in a plain brown dress and a large, undyed wool shawl. As I looked at her she pulled off the scarf that she wore around her head, presumably used to conceal her face, and watched me with a mixture of joy and sadness that I don’t think I’ve ever seen before. And yet she was familiar. I knew her, and I knew I knew her, but I still couldn’t remember. I sat down and began crying, and with a brief glance over at Evirea the fenki - no, not simply the fenki. My mother. That’s better - my mother came up to me and held me quietly in her arms. Out of politeness, or possibly discomfort, Evirea retreated to the meeting hall.
  Eventually I managed to calm down enough to ask my mother a few questions. I don’t remember them well, but the answers are a bit clearer in my mind. I remember that she told me that when I was little there was a terrible storm around the area of our house, and that the lake we had lived by flooded. She told me that they had lost me in their escape and that my father had gone back to look for me. He never returned. My mother said that she had wanted to look for him, but one of her friends that was with her at the time told her not to, that it was foolish to go near to the lake in such a storm. After this we sat in silence for quite some time, before I eventually got up and left.
  I only saw my mother once after that night, and I have a terrible feeling that something happened to her. Old age, maybe, but it could’ve been more violent than that. She could’ve been attacked - I don’t know. Whatever the case, I feel more alone now than I was before I met my mother.


  The fenki leaned back and let out a sad sigh, putting away the ink and the quill, waiting a few moments before placing her journal into her bag. With another sigh she rested her head against her pillow and stared up at the ceiling.

  It was nice to be in a bed again.
